16,203,222,571,536 is an even composite number composed of eight prime numbers multiplied together.

What does the number 16203222571536 look like?

This visualization shows the relationship between its 8 prime factors (large circles) and 1920 divisors.

16203222571536 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of one thousand, nine hundred twenty divisors.

Prime factorization of 16203222571536:

24 × 32 × 73 × 11 × 13 × 71 × 79 × 409

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 7 × 7 × 11 × 13 × 71 × 79 × 409)
